What makes Charlotte distinct for flooring
Charlotte winters months are mild, summers are sticky, and the swing in interior humidity across the year can be vast. That rhythm issues. Timber moves with wetness, ceramic tile assemblies require growth joints, and adhesives fail if set up in a wet crawlspace. Neighborhoods include their very own variables. A block ranch in Madison Park has a different subfloor profile than a slab-on-grade build in Ballantyne. Older homes commonly conceal a combination of oak strip floorings, plywood patches, and the occasional shock layer of particleboard from a remodel in the 1990s.
A seasoned flooring contractor in Charlotte will determine your indoor family member moisture, peek into the crawlspace, and take moisture analyses of both the subfloor and the brand-new material. They'll speak about acclimation in days, not hours. If they never ever take out a wetness meter, that's a red flag.

Hardwood, LVP, floor tile, rug, or concrete: choosing for your space
Every material prospers in specific conditions and fails fast flooring installation service Charlotte in others. Think about lived reality before style.
Hardwood works wonderfully in Charlotte, but it requires stable humidity. If your home swings from 30 percent in winter to 70 percent in summertime, anticipate gapping and cupping. A credible flooring installation service in Charlotte will suggest a dehumidifier in the crawlspace, an ERV or whole-house humidifier, and careful adjustment. Solid white oak executes far better than maple in this climate due to the fact that it relocates extra naturally. Prefinished crafted hardwood can be a much safer choice over a slab or over spaces with potential moisture. If you desire site-finished floors, budget for dirt control and an extra day or 2 of remedy time.
Luxury vinyl plank (LVP) has taken control of forever factors. It's tolerant of moisture, takes care of pet nails, and mounts quick. The drawback is telegraphing. If the subfloor isn't flat within tight tolerances, you'll see every bulge and clinical depression in raking light. The distinction between a deal mount and a professional LVP work is the leveling preparation. The service warranty language on many LVP brand names asks for 3/16 inch monotony over 10 feet. Ask just how your service provider actions and achieves that.
Tile is long lasting, however it's unforgiving of faster ways. Charlotte pieces can have shrinking fractures and crinkled edges, and older homes might have bouncy joists. The repair is proper underlayment, decoupling membrane layers where proper, and activity joints in large runs. A square, well-laid ceramic tile floor looks basic because a pro did the complex format mathematics before blending the initial set of thinset.
Carpet brings warmth at an affordable rate. The pitfalls remain in the pad and the joints. If you have pet dogs, avoid basic rebond and ask for a moisture-barrier pad. Hefty furnishings develops compression marks that reduce with time, however the best pad aids. A good installer will plan joint placement far from heavy traffic and take into consideration the pile direction in adjacent rooms.
Polished concrete or durable sheet goods appear sometimes in cellars and workshops. Below, wetness screening is everything. Calcium chloride or in-situ RH testing tells you whether adhesive will endure, or if you need a vapor retarder. A professional who plays down this step is rolling dice with your time and money.

Subfloor preparation, the unglamorous make-or-break
I've seen more unsuccessful flooring repair jobs in Charlotte triggered by bad subfloor preparation than any kind of various other factor. Floors rely upon what's expert flooring installation service Charlotte beneath. On wood-framed floors over crawlspaces, take moisture readings at several points. It prevails to locate the sitting rooms dry and the back areas raised due to the fact that a downspout discards near the structure. Repair the water before laying a plank.
Flatness is not the like degree. Lots of older residences incline somewhat towards the facility. That's not an issue if it corresponds. What you can't accept is a subfloor that waves every 2 feet. For wood, the repair could be sanding down high seams and setting up plywood underlayment. For LVP, a skim coat or self-leveler will certainly smooth the field. Self-levelers are finicky. Temperature level, primer, and mix ratio matter. A great staff chooses brand names they recognize and appoints a lead best flooring company in Charlotte that has actually put loads of bags without drama.
On concrete slabs, a dampness mitigation primer may be needed. The expense harms in advance, yet it's inexpensive insurance coverage contrasted to peeling glue or cupped engineered timber. Several failures appear in between month 6 and twelve, just after a stormy summertime, when the piece gets up and starts pushing vapor.

Handling repairs the smart way
Floors fall short for factors, and the fix requires to resolve the reason first. Cupped wood near a back entrance generally points to moisture intrusion. Replacing boards without sealing the sill or repairing grading exterior is a temporary patch. Hollow-sounding floor tile usually traces back to inadequate protection under large-format floor tiles. A pro will certainly pull a suspect tile cleanly, show you the thinset pattern, and reset with complete coverage.
For squeals, the remedy is from below whenever feasible. Screwing subfloor to joists, using building and construction adhesive right into joints, and making use of shims judiciously minimizes sound without wrecking ended up flooring. If the only access is from above, be sincere concerning assumptions. Repair services can stop squeaks in targeted areas, but an old flooring system may still speak a little when a group gathers.
With LVP, damaged planks can be changed if the click system comes or the installer understands exactly how to do a medical swap. Glue-down items call for reducing and warm to release adhesive. Matching stopped lines is hit or miss, so save an extra carton if you can.

How to estimate a flooring job?
Start by measuring the total square footage and add 5–15% for waste, depending on the material and layout. Multiply the adjusted square footage by the material cost per square foot. Add labor, removal of old flooring, subfloor prep, and trim work. Final estimates typically include delivery, underlayment, and transition pieces.

What are common flooring installation mistakes?
Common mistakes include improper subfloor leveling, skipping acclimation, and incorrect expansion gaps. Poor moisture testing often leads to warping or buckling. Using the wrong adhesive or fasteners can shorten lifespan. Rushing layout planning results in uneven cuts and visual imbalance.
